Record every observation, measurement, and anomaly in meticulous detail. Marie Curie's lab notebooks were so thorough they remain scientifically useful — and radioactive — over a century later.

Steps

1

Keep a dedicated notebook for your current project — physical or digital

2

Record every observation with the date, conditions, and exact measurements

3

Note anomalies and unexpected results with the same care as expected ones

4

Review your notes at the end of each week and highlight emerging patterns

5

Cross-reference older entries when you encounter something puzzling — the answer may already be in your notes
